Building an ADU is a custom project, so costs vary based on your specific choices. Site conditions are the biggest factor; if your land requires significant grading, utility extensions, or foundation work, those expenses add up quickly. Choosing high-end finishes, custom cabinetry, or complex roof lines will also push the budget higher compared to a standard design. In Irvine, an accessory dwelling unit (ADU) is defined as a secondary, independent living unit on a single-family residential lot. This can be a detached structure, such as a backyard cottage, or an attached unit, like a converted garage. Accessory dwelling unit permits require detailed architectural plans, site surveys, and adherence to local zoning and building codes. These submissions demonstrate compliance with regulations regarding size, setbacks, height, and occupancy.
